TK completes installation of jumbo chemical tempering line in North America

An engineering marvel in glass industry

In the world of high-performance glass, some projects stand out not just for their technical complexity, but for their pure physical presence. Today, we are looking at a landmark achievement for TK: the engineering and installation of a CT 360 chemical tempering plant. This massive system is one of the largest of its kind ever deployed in North America, serving as a testament to what happens when Italian engineering meets ambitious industrial goals.

Walking along the plant, you truly feel the scale of the operation. Measuring 22 meters in length and reaching 8 meters in height, the CT 360 was built to handle the heavyweights of the industry. With a salt bath capacity of 43 tons Kn03 and the ability to process glass sheets up to 2500mm x 4000mm, it opened up new doors for architects and designers who require jumbo, ultra-strong glass without the optical distortions often found in traditional tempering.

Why Chemical Tempering?
For those new to the process, chemical tempering is a sophisticated ion-exchange method. By submerging glass into a specific salt bath, larger ions are forced into the glass surface, creating a layer of extreme compression. Unlike thermal tempering, this process allows for the strengthening of very thin glass or complex shapes without any risk of warping or losing optical clarity.
